  • Such a beautiful beach at Besut. There are a few stalls to buy some beverages and toys for kids. Long sandy beaches but not suitable to swim since the strong waves there. There are a few spots good for photograp. Please keep the nature clean and bring out what you bring in with you.
  • Magnificent beach. There are three side of the beach 1. The beach 2. Upper hill (great scene) 3. Lower hill (a lot of cave, good for ootd) Alot of nearby stall near the beach. Nugget water etc. Great for hiking in the evening. I didn’t hiking cause come here at the noon. Told that the lower side is stretch far away with great place to take photo. Make sure came here with shoes if you intend to walk along beach to reach the secret cave. May need to walk in the water depend on the time visit. Suggest time spend here is 1hour. If go hiking may up two hours. Good place to see the sunrise. As conclusion, magnificent place to spend time with family and friend.
  • The best beach in Besut. You can take a 7 minute boat ride to the nearby island. The boat ride costs RM20 per adult and RM5-Rm10 per child depending on size or age (17th November 2021, weekday). They will take you to the island, let you have fun & take photos for about 30 minutes before returning to the mainland. There is also a banana boat ride on weekends & maybe on school holidays. The beach is good for children to play/swim. The water is nice and warm. There is an elevated walkway near the foot of the hill facing the sea. There is a big crowd on weekends (Friday & Saturday) because the sunrise view from the hilltop is very beautiful. It is a big beach and you'll always have your space.
